Job Summary:
We are seeking a highly experienced and strategic Senior Manager – ERP Project Manager to lead and oversee the successful delivery of ERP implementation and transformation projects across the Asia region. This role requires a dynamic leader with deep ERP expertise, strong stakeholder management skills, and the ability to navigate complex, multi-country environments. The ideal candidate will drive cross-functional collaboration, ensure alignment with business goals, and deliver high-impact results.
Key Responsibilities:
- Project Leadership: Lead end-to-end ERP project lifecycle from planning to post-implementation support across multiple countries in Asia.
- Stakeholder Engagement: Collaborate with senior business leaders, IT teams, and external vendors to ensure project alignment with strategic objectives.
- Regional Oversight: Manage regional project teams, ensuring consistency in delivery, governance, and reporting across all markets.
- Risk & Change Management: Identify project risks and develop mitigation strategies. Lead change management efforts to ensure smooth adoption of new systems and processes.
- Budget & Resource Management: Develop and manage project budgets, timelines, and resource allocation to ensure on-time and on-budget delivery.
- Compliance & Standards: Ensure all projects adhere to internal governance, compliance, and quality standards.
- Continuous Improvement: Drive post-implementation reviews and continuous improvement initiatives to optimize ERP system performance and user experience.
Qualifications & Experience:
-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Information Technology, Business Administration, or related field.
- Minimum 10 years of experience in ERP project management, with at least 5 years in a senior leadership role.
- Proven track record of managing large-scale ERP implementations (e.g., SAP, Oracle, Microsoft Dynamics) across multiple countries.
- Strong understanding of business processes in finance, supply chain, HR, and manufacturing.
- PMP, PRINCE2, or equivalent project management certification preferred.
- Experience working in a matrixed, multicultural environment.
- Excellent communication, negotiation, and leadership skills.
- Willingness and ability to travel frequently across Asia.
